Decorating Your Space for a Summer I Turned Pretty Watch Party

When you're thinking about how to decorate for your "Summer I Turned Pretty" watch party, consider colors that remind you of the ocean and the sky, or maybe the gentle tones of a sunset. Soft blues, light greens, and sandy whites can really help bring that coastal feeling indoors. You could drape some sheer fabrics to give a breezy look, or scatter some pillows and throws in soft textures to make seating extra comfy. Think about adding elements that feel natural, like seashells or small glass bottles filled with sand, just a little. Perhaps some fairy lights could give a gentle glow, like stars over the water at night. Little touches, like a surfboard leaning in a corner or a collection of beach hats, can also add to the theme. It’s about creating a space that feels relaxed and inviting, a place where everyone can just kick off their shoes and get lost in the story, almost like they are right there in Cousins Beach.

Are There Fun Drinks for a Summer I Turned Pretty Watch Party?

Absolutely, drinks are a must for any good gathering, and for a "Summer I Turned Pretty" watch party, you’ll want beverages that are cool and thirst-quenching. Think about what you'd want to sip on a really warm day by the ocean. Lemonade, for instance, is always a crowd-pleaser, maybe with some fresh berries thrown in for extra flavor and a pretty color. I mean, iced tea is also a classic, perhaps a sweet peach version. You could even make a big pitcher of sparkling water with slices of cucumber and mint for something light and crisp. For a bit of fun, consider making some mocktails with colorful fruit juices and fizzy soda. Serving them in clear glasses with fun straws can add a little bit of flair, too. It’s all about offering options that feel refreshing and fit the relaxed, sunny vibe of the show, keeping everyone happy and hydrated throughout the viewing experience, very much so.

What Games and Quizzes Fit a Summer I Turned Pretty Watch Party?

To add some extra sparkle to your "Summer I Turned Pretty" watch party, consider a few lighthearted games or quizzes that connect to the show. You could create a simple trivia game with questions about characters, memorable lines, or plot points from the seasons you're watching. People often enjoy testing their knowledge, and it’s a good way to spark conversation about favorite moments. Another idea is a "Who Said It?" game, where you read a quote and guests guess which character spoke it. You could also have a "Beach Bingo" card with common show elements like "someone swims in the ocean" or "a character wears a specific type of outfit," and guests mark them off as they appear on screen. These kinds of activities are easy to set up and provide a fun, interactive break from just watching, keeping everyone engaged and laughing, you know, just a little.

Capturing Moments at Your Summer I Turned Pretty Watch Party

To help remember your "Summer I Turned Pretty" watch party, think about ways to capture the fun as it happens. You don't need anything fancy, just a few simple ways to document the day. Maybe set up a little photo spot with some themed props, like oversized sunglasses, a straw hat, or a simple banner that says "Cousins Beach Vibes." Guests could take turns snapping pictures with their phones, creating a collection of happy memories. You could also encourage everyone to share their favorite moments from the show, or even their own best summer memories, turning the watch party into a shared storytelling experience. These little touches help preserve the good feelings and give everyone something to look back on, a tangible reminder of the warmth and fun shared during your special summer gathering, very much so.
